Governor Andrew Cuomo on Tuesday made an urgent plea for
New Yorkers to rally behing three controversial bills at the
heart of this agenda.
Mr. Cuomo demanded that lawmakers approve a cap on local
property taxes, agree to more stringent disclosures of
outside income and legalize same-sex marriage before the
last day of session on June 20th, or as the governor termed
it "D-Day."
Governor Cuomo said to tell your legislators it's simple:
"Pass the bills or Don't come home."
